1 Ceres and 134340 Pluto will share the same right ascension, with 1 Ceres passing 8°29' to the south of 134340 Pluto.

From South El Monte however, the pair will not be observable – they will reach their highest point in the sky during daytime and will be no higher than 11° above the horizon at dawn.

1 Ceres will be at mag 8.9, and 134340 Pluto at mag 14.3, both in the constellation Ophiuchus.

A graph of the angular separation between 1 Ceres and 134340 Pluto around the time of closest approach is available here.

The positions of the two objects at the moment of conjunction will be as follows:

Object Right Ascension Declination Constellation Magnitude Angular Size
1 Ceres 16h54m00s 20°41'S Ophiuchus 8.9 0"0
134340 Pluto 16h54m00s 12°12'S Ophiuchus 14.3 0"0

The coordinates above are given in J2000.0. The pair will be at an angular separation of 21° from the Sun, which is in Sagittarius at this time of year.
